Aluminum Alloy
Key Properties:
Aluminum alloys are lightweight and have excellent corrosion resistance. They can withstand a range of temperatures, making them suitable for various climates. The specific alloy used can enhance strength and fatigue resistance.
Pros & Cons:
Aluminum is relatively easy to manufacture and can be extruded into complex shapes, which is advantageous for bike frames. However, it can be more expensive than steel, and certain alloys may not be as strong as their steel counterparts.
Impact on Application:
Aluminum is ideal for components that require a balance between weight and strength, such as frames and handlebars. Its corrosion resistance is particularly beneficial in humid or coastal environments.
Considerations for International Buyers:
Buyers should ensure compliance with regional standards such as ASTM or DIN for aluminum products. In regions like Africa and South America, where infrastructure may vary, lightweight materials can be advantageous for urban commuting.

Delfast World Record Holding Electric Bike (e-wheelswarehouse.com)
Delfast is a pioneering electric bike manufacturer based in Ukraine, originally founded as a courier service in 2014. Specializing in high-performance eBikes, Delfast is renowned for its exceptional range, power, and speed, holding the Guinness World Record for the longest distance traveled on a single charge—228 miles. The company emphasizes eco-friendly solutions and innovative design, catering to both urban commuting and professional logistics needs.
Delfast’s manufacturing capabilities include advanced engineering processes and a commitment to quality, although specific certifications and standards are not widely publicized. The company has established a presence in international markets, making it a viable partner for B2B buyers in regions such as Africa, South America, the Middle East, and Europe. Notable selling points include their robust electric motors, capable of reaching speeds up to 50 mph, and a focus on sustainable transport solutions.

Brief Evolution/History
Delfast Inc. was founded in 2014 in Ukraine with a vision to revolutionize urban mobility through electric bikes. Initially conceived as a solution for rapid delivery services, the company quickly gained recognition for its innovative designs and remarkable performance. Holding the Guinness World Record for the longest distance traveled on a single charge, Delfast has set a benchmark in the electric bike sector. Over the years, the company has expanded its product line, focusing on high-performance models that cater to both individual consumers and B2B clients, establishing itself as a key player in the global electric bike market. This evolution reflects a commitment to technological advancement and a strong response to the growing demand for sustainable transportation solutions.
